    Best spring food plot?

    What is the best thing to plant in east texas. Beans?

    #2
    I was going to ask the same but in north texas, we are thinking of soy beans, mung beans, clay peas, and milo, we have about 50 acres of plots. We have not planted any spring crops in a few years because of the wheat crop that we had, this year no wheat.

    Comment


      #3
      Hands down for east texas is iron and clay cow peas

      Comment


        #4
        Iron and Clay cowpeas are hard to beat anywhere in TX
